Don’t Let Future … WebFeb 19, 2024 · The easiest way to run Javascript every second is to use the setInterval () function. For example: function foo () { console.log ("RUNNING"); } setInterval (foo, 1000); That covers the quick basics, but let us walk through a …

WebJul 28, 2015 · 11. Node.js is what you're looking for. It's based on V8, the same JavaScript engine that Chrome uses. You can use it as a REPL or run scripts from .js files. Node.js's popularity in commercial projects is increasing recently. It's used for servers that have to handle many parallel connections. In most modern browsers, you can open the developer console by right … WebFeb 14, 2024 · Chrome Snippets. Sometimes the quickest way to run JavaScript is in Chrome directly. Just open Developer Tools, switch to Sources tab and create a new code snippet. Snippets might be hidden under the >> icon. Remember to wrap the code in {} to have a new local scope on each run. bissell spinwave hard floor cleaner bundle
